Transaction 3766f1ba8fec30c2fed29ad71bb59600f34fe508511e314300436ada1585b52f
1 Input
2 Outputs
- 3766f1ba8fec30c2fed29ad71bb59600f34fe508511e314300436ada1585b52f:0
- 3766f1ba8fec30c2fed29ad71bb59600f34fe508511e314300436ada1585b52f:1
value 1060000
address 31pMdwbUrojWn8HG29tyXwzcNm7wSGH2Zr
value 68008996
address 3NRbeX3vD5VaVE4TDU9ivCDsEf7NPPte6J